upbraiding

Dictionary

verb

  • To criticize severely.
  • (followed by with or for, and formerly of before the object) To charge with something wrong or disgraceful; to reproach
  • To treat with contempt.
  • (followed by "to" before the object) To object or urge as a matter of reproach
  • To utter upbraidings.
  • To vomit; retch.
Synonyms:cast up

noun

  • An instance of severe criticism or rebuke.

adjective

  • Reproachful; chiding; censorious.
